Original Description
Antonio Casanova y Estorach's Tomando El Te (Taking Tea) is a captivating example of 19th-century Spanish genre painting, radiating an intimate charm through its delicate interplay of light and domestic tranquility. Set in a softly lit interior, the artwork portrays a moment of refined leisure, with elegantly dressed figures engaged in tea-time conversation—a nod to European bourgeois culture of the era. Casanova y Estorach, a Valencian artist trained at Madrid's Real Academia de Bellas Artes, mastered the academic realism style, evident in the meticulous rendering of fabrics and the warm, diffused lighting reminiscent of Dutch Golden Age interiors. While less renowned than his contemporary Joaquín Sorolla, Casanova y Estorach's works like Tomando El Te offer valuable insights into Spain's nuanced social narratives during the late Romantic period. The painting's balanced composition and tranquil mood place it within the tradition of costumbrismo—a movement documenting local customs with both precision and poetic sensitivity.
